What is a complex fraction?

Back

A complex fraction is a fraction where the numerator, the denominator, or both contain fractions.

How do you simplify a complex fraction?

Back

To simplify a complex fraction, multiply the numerator and the denominator by the least common denominator (LCD) of the fractions involved.

What is a unit rate?

Back

A unit rate is a comparison of two different quantities where one of the quantities is expressed as a single unit.

How do you find the unit rate from a ratio?

Back

To find the unit rate, divide the first quantity by the second quantity.

If 3 pounds of hamburger costs $6, what is the cost per pound?

Back

The cost per pound is $2.
